
L'échafaud peut attendre
Directed by Albert ValentinFebruary 9, 1949 87mDrama
A trio of criminals gradually become entangled in theft and crime. Serge is arrested, his mistress, Hélène, and his accomplice, Michel, both become lovers, try to exonerate him and use false fingerprints first, then after Serge's conviction, gloves covered with the same fingerprints of the prisoner.

L'échafaud peut attendre was produced by Claude Dolbert.

The key characters in L'échafaud peut attendre are Hélène Bonnard (Jany Holt), Serge Ullrich (Paul Bernard), Michel Vincent (Jean Desailly).
